Italian PM Meloni condemns anti-Olympics actions in Milan
Demonstrators clash with police (Claudio Furlan/LaPresse via AP)
Italian premier Giorgia Meloni has condemned recent anti-Olympics protests in Milan and alleged sabotage of train infrastructure, calling those responsible âenemies of Italy and Italiansâ.
The protesters âdemonstrate âagainst the Olympicsâ, causing these images to end up on televisions around the world. After others cut the railway cables to prevent the trains from leaving,â Ms Meloni said in a statement on Facebook, adding that thousands of Italians are working to keep the Games running smoothly, many of whom are volunteers.
